summaryrefslogtreecommitdiffstats
path: root/meta/recipes-core/initrdscripts
diff options
context:
space:
mode:
authorAnuj Mittal <anuj.mittal@intel.com>2018-03-23 19:37:16 +0800
committerRichard Purdie <richard.purdie@linuxfoundation.org>2018-03-28 12:09:51 +0100
commit442ec58c9066303c053d7ad138c1ad699963c0e9 (patch)
tree242b22143120354f7b5d1ea80d280ed2c116714b /meta/recipes-core/initrdscripts
parentfbf3b0cab7fd072df56043fc4587001147b7b993 (diff)
downloadpoky-442ec58c9066303c053d7ad138c1ad699963c0e9.tar.gz
initrdscripts: format rootfs partition as ext4
Use ext4 filesystem instead of ext3 when using the live image to install on target. wic defaults to ext4 as well. (From OE-Core rev: db6c3d681807cfef098ead1db098f5268e1eb055) Signed-off-by: Anuj Mittal <anuj.mittal@intel.com> Signed-off-by: Ross Burton <ross.burton@intel.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Diffstat (limited to 'meta/recipes-core/initrdscripts')
-rw-r--r--meta/recipes-core/initrdscripts/files/init-install-efi.sh6
-rw-r--r--meta/recipes-core/initrdscripts/files/init-install.sh6
2 files changed, 6 insertions, 6 deletions
diff --git a/meta/recipes-core/initrdscripts/files/init-install-efi.sh b/meta/recipes-core/initrdscripts/files/init-install-efi.sh
index f946d971d1..43b75b0175 100644
--- a/meta/recipes-core/initrdscripts/files/init-install-efi.sh
+++ b/meta/recipes-core/initrdscripts/files/init-install-efi.sh
@@ -179,7 +179,7 @@ parted ${device} mkpart boot fat32 0% $boot_size
179parted ${device} set 1 boot on 179parted ${device} set 1 boot on
180 180
181echo "Creating rootfs partition on $rootfs" 181echo "Creating rootfs partition on $rootfs"
182parted ${device} mkpart root ext3 $rootfs_start $rootfs_end 182parted ${device} mkpart root ext4 $rootfs_start $rootfs_end
183 183
184echo "Creating swap partition on $swap" 184echo "Creating swap partition on $swap"
185parted ${device} mkpart swap linux-swap $swap_start 100% 185parted ${device} mkpart swap linux-swap $swap_start 100%
@@ -196,8 +196,8 @@ done
196echo "Formatting $bootfs to vfat..." 196echo "Formatting $bootfs to vfat..."
197mkfs.vfat $bootfs 197mkfs.vfat $bootfs
198 198
199echo "Formatting $rootfs to ext3..." 199echo "Formatting $rootfs to ext4..."
200mkfs.ext3 $rootfs 200mkfs.ext4 $rootfs
201 201
202echo "Formatting swap partition...($swap)" 202echo "Formatting swap partition...($swap)"
203mkswap $swap 203mkswap $swap
diff --git a/meta/recipes-core/initrdscripts/files/init-install.sh b/meta/recipes-core/initrdscripts/files/init-install.sh
index 713a83092b..aa9476660b 100644
--- a/meta/recipes-core/initrdscripts/files/init-install.sh
+++ b/meta/recipes-core/initrdscripts/files/init-install.sh
@@ -203,7 +203,7 @@ fi
203 203
204echo "Creating rootfs partition on $rootfs" 204echo "Creating rootfs partition on $rootfs"
205[ $grub_version -eq 0 ] && pname='primary' || pname='root' 205[ $grub_version -eq 0 ] && pname='primary' || pname='root'
206parted ${device} mkpart $pname ext3 $rootfs_start $rootfs_end 206parted ${device} mkpart $pname ext4 $rootfs_start $rootfs_end
207 207
208echo "Creating swap partition on $swap" 208echo "Creating swap partition on $swap"
209[ $grub_version -eq 0 ] && pname='primary' || pname='swap' 209[ $grub_version -eq 0 ] && pname='primary' || pname='swap'
@@ -221,8 +221,8 @@ done
221echo "Formatting $bootfs to ext3..." 221echo "Formatting $bootfs to ext3..."
222mkfs.ext3 $bootfs 222mkfs.ext3 $bootfs
223 223
224echo "Formatting $rootfs to ext3..." 224echo "Formatting $rootfs to ext4..."
225mkfs.ext3 $rootfs 225mkfs.ext4 $rootfs
226 226
227echo "Formatting swap partition...($swap)" 227echo "Formatting swap partition...($swap)"
228mkswap $swap 228mkswap $swap